The five categories

Most disappointment with link-building software comes from buying the right product in the wrong category. These are sorted, not ranked — we sell into the last one, so a ranking from us would not be worth reading.

Outreach platforms and CRMs

Tools your team operates to run outreach at volume: build a prospect list, find contact details, send a sequence from your own mailbox, and track replies and relationships.

Examples: Pitchbox, BuzzStream, Respona

What it will not do for you: They automate the sending, not the deciding. Someone still assembles each campaign and works the replies, so they scale a team's output rather than removing the need for the team.

Source-request platforms

Marketplaces where journalists post what kind of expert source they need and experts pitch themselves, usually earning a quote and an attributed link if selected.

Examples: Qwoted, Featured, SourceBottle

What it will not do for you: You cannot plan around them. Which requests appear is outside your control and selection is the journalist's, so this is a channel to work consistently rather than a way to acquire a specific link.

Link marketplaces and vendors

Services that sell placements directly, usually priced per link against a promised authority metric and a turnaround time.

What it will not do for you: This is the category to be careful with. Buying links that pass ranking credit is a direct violation of Google's link spam policy, and the risk sits with the site that bought them rather than the vendor that sold them. Common questions

Which category of link building tool do I actually need?

Start from your bottleneck. If you do not know which links you or your competitors have, you need a backlink data suite. If you know who to contact but nobody is contacting them, you need an outreach platform or an autopilot. If your problem is that campaigns never get launched because assembling each one takes hours, that is specifically what an autopilot addresses.

Most established programs run two tools: a data suite for research and measurement, and something that does the outreach. They are complements, not alternatives.
